Art Brewer was born in Laguna Beach, California and has never abandoned the area… except to travel. Beginning in 1968 as a principal staff photographer for SURFER Magazine, his life has been filled with journeys, most of them to the world’s vast panoply of islands, where he has produced everything from journalistic coverage to celebratory location work. A self-taught photographer who once took a seminar from Ansel Adams, Art has circled the globe countless times chasing the world’s best waves and the surfers who chased them. Brewer is distinguished among his peers for his collection of surfer portraits. Over his 40-year career, Art’s vast body of work has been celebrated in numerous outlets as diverse as Rolling Stone, Sports Illustrated, Esquire, and Playboy as well as celebrated in Masters of Surf Photography: Art Brewer. In the language of images, the photographs of Art Brewer are known for speaking with penetrating truth, enlivened with edgy wit.
